Tom Annetts

Tom Annetts Email and Phone Number

Head Of Product Development, Test And Architecture at Visionist

Tom Annetts Company Details

img
Company
img
Location
Ringwood, Hampshire, United Kingdom
img
Industry
Information Technology And Services
img

Related Employees